Level 2
At a concert, 60% of the audience were children. There were 7 times as many men as women. What percentage of the audience were men?

Level 2
In a box, 40% of the pens are red pens and the rest are blue and black pens. The number of black pens is twice the number of blue pens. What percentage of the pens in the box are blue pens?
